Canadian canola expertise sought

Federal Minister for National Food Security and Research Rana Tanveer Hussain has sought Canadian expertise in canola cultivation to reduce Pakistan's $4-5 billion annual edible oil import bill.
During a meeting with Canadian High Commissioner Tarik Ali Khan, Hussain said agriculture contributes 25% to Pakistan's GDP and proposed joint initiatives in hybrid seed research, livestock breed improvement and dairy processing. He also sought Canadian technical support for capacity building and disease control. Khan noted that Canada's agriculture minister is expected to visit Pakistan in July. Both sides agreed to establish a Joint Working Group.
